Alexey Bataev cb5046da26 [SLP]Do not ignore undefs when trying to replace with "poisonous" shuffles
Need to consider undefs correctly, when trying to replace them with
potentially poisonous values in shuffles. Such elements should not be
silently replaced by poison values, instead complex analysis should be
implemented to see if it is safe to do it.

Fixes #113425
